Minimizing Capital Expenditure: A Guide to Cleanroom Construction and Design
Constructing a cleanroom can represent a significant investment for any organization. However, by meticulously planning the design and construction process, it is possible to minimize capital outlay. This involves carefully evaluating your specific needs, prioritizing essential features, and exploring cost-effective solutions throughout the project lifecycle.
A thorough assessment of your operational requirements is paramount before embarking on cleanroom construction. This entails identifying the required classification of cleanliness, size specifications, and specific environmental controls. Understanding these factors will guide decisions regarding materials selection, ventilation systems, and overall facility design, ultimately impacting capital expenditure.
- Prioritize essential features:
- Optimize the cleanroom layout to minimize unused space.
- Utilize cost-effective construction materials without compromising on cleanliness standards.
Consider modular or prefabricated components which can often be more budget-friendly than traditional construction methods. Collaborate closely with experienced cleanroom contractors who can offer valuable insights and suggestions for minimizing costs while adhering to industry best practices.
Strategic Procurement for Cleanroom Equipment and Supplies
Securing the appropriate inventory management for cleanroom equipment and supplies is paramount to maintaining a sterile environment. A robust strategy for procurement demands meticulous analysis of suppliers, prioritization based on factors like performance, and bargaining of optimal terms. Furthermore, a well-defined procurement process streamlines the sourcing of essential resources, reducing expenditures and ensuring timely delivery.
- Adopting a comprehensive sourcing policy that specifies standards for cleanroom equipment and supplies is essential.
- Leveraging industry knowledge to identify reputable suppliers with a proven track record of quality in the cleanroom sector is crucial.
- Conducting thorough due diligence on potential suppliers to verify their competencies.

Demonstrating Investment Decisions in Cleanroom Optimization
In today's competitive landscape, pharmaceutical and technology manufacturers are constantly seeking ways to enhance their operational efficiency. Cleanrooms, vital facilities where sensitive processes take place, offer a significant opportunity for improvement. By strategically committing capital in cleanroom optimization initiatives, companies can achieve substantial value.
One of the primary advantages of cleanroom optimization is improved product integrity. Minimizing particle intrusion through targeted improvements to airflow, filtration, and personnel practices can significantly reduce product defects, leading to increased yields and minimized production costs.
Furthermore, cleanroom optimization can streamline manufacturing processes, resulting in faster turnaround times and enhanced overall productivity. By implementing tasks such as cleaning, monitoring, and data analysis, companies can free up valuable resources to critical activities.
The financial benefits of cleanroom optimization are substantial. Through cost savings and increased revenue, companies can achieve a significant ROI on their investments.
Ultimately, investing in cleanroom optimization is a prudent decision that can revolutionize manufacturing operations. By implementing best practices and innovative technologies, companies can create a more efficient cleanroom environment that supports growth and achievement.
